Almost 33% Of Households Affected By A Limit Of Driving Tests During Lockdown

That's according to a new survey from the AA Roadwatch

About one eighth of respondents say they know of at least one learner who is driving un-accompanied, which is illegal.

Under level 5 restrictions, just essential workers are allowed take the driving test.

Barry Aldworth, Senior Media Officer at the AA, says some non essential workers have been waiting since before the first lockdown for an appointment:
